Output 8f64b648ceb98901f91fac887b869163e52ac1a9be17d1c91f787b4d21d4b24d:66

value
19946000
script pubkey
OP_0 OP_PUSHBYTES_20 dddd035fcd21288d0b00bba1a5615af1cd120b35
address
bc1qmhwsxh7dyy5g6zcqhws62c2678x3yze4z5urgw
transaction
8f64b648ceb98901f91fac887b869163e52ac1a9be17d1c91f787b4d21d4b24d
spent
true